Does the Porsche 965 Really Exist

We've all heard of the Porsche 965. It's a Porsche 964-model Turbo. Or is it? This is a tricky one. Technically refering to a Porsche 964 Turbo as a Porsche 965 is incorrect. This type number was given to a high tech prototype project that shared much with the famous Porsche 959 supercar, and could have finally been badged the 969.


Porsche "N" Rated Tyres

Tyres play a major role in the handling characteristics of any car. They effect cornering speeds, acceleration and braking, fuel economy, noise, wet grip, dry grip, hydroplaning and topspeeds to name a few. Quite often the design criteria for each of these needs are at odds with each other, and tyre designers have a complex balancing act on their hands to produce a tyre that meets all the needs of the car.
